In the box

The Teaching Clock

Solid wood frame, numbered shapes from 1 to 12 (removable), two movable clock hands, hand-finished throughout. No paint chipping, no loose parts.

Our story

Making toys worth keeping since 1795.

Jaques of London was founded in 1795. We invented croquet, table tennis, and the Staunton chess set. For 230 years, we've been making things that pull children away from passive entertainment and into active, curious, hands-on play.
